v2 Other Electronic Equipment Manufacturing in Ingle Farm, sa 5098 - goguide®
Filter x
Showing results:  

Other Electronic Equipment Manufacturing In ingle farm sa 5098

ingle farm sa 5098

Ads

View Other Electronic Equipment Manufacturing in

View more

Ads

Other Electronic Equipment Manufacturing Articles in Ingle Farm